TPB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2019 in Review
104 of the 4,620 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Turning Point Brands (TPB) for Q1 2019, worth a combined $281M — up 53% from $184M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 28 funds opened new TPB positions and 14 closed out — a net gain of 14 holders — while 28 added to existing stakes and 35 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Intrinsic Edge Capital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$5.19M. The largest seller was First Sabrepoint Capital Management, cutting an estimated $14.2M.
